Tigers Fall at Johns Hopkins 12-4
October 19, 2007 | Men's Water Polo
BALTIMORE -- Johns Hopkins scored seven man-up goals to defeat the 20th-ranked Princeton men's water 12-4 on Friday night in CWPA Southern Division play.
Both teams traded goals in the first quarter with the period ending tied at 3-3. Hopkins pulled ahead 5-4 at the half, then broke the game open with seven unanswered goals in the second half for the 12-4 win. Princeton went 0-6 with the man advantage in the game, while Johns Hopkins was 7-8.
Gregor Horstmeyer, Brendan Colgan, Mark Zalewski and Zach Beckmann scored goals for the Tigers, while senior Scott Syverson made 14 saves.
Princeton continues its weekend tomorrow against Air Force, in a game played at Navy.
Princeton 3 1 0 0 - 4
Hopkins 3 2 2 5 - 12
Goals: Beckmann 1, Colgan 1, Horstmeyer 1, Zalewski 1
Saves: Syverson 14
